SQL Anywhere 16 says Remote Servers can be JDBC, but the "Create Remote Server Wizard" is not clear e.g. FileMaker Server has a JDBC Driver ( fmjdbc.jar ). Can that be added ? in which Folder ? How would I specify the Driver ? e.g. com.filemaker.jdbc.driver ? the URL ? FileMaker Server is on a different machine Thanks greg

AFAIK, SQLA Anywhere 16 has dropped the support of JDBC-based remote servers, see the according "What's New" setion, to quote from the "Discontinued features":

JDBC-based remote data access server classes
The JDBC-based remote server classes are not supported in this software release. These classes include the ASEJDBC, IQJDBC, and SAJDBC remote server classes.

That being said, I can't tell whether you can use the generic ODBC remote server class to access FileMaker.
